Cheapest Available Lynden 1 Bedroom Apartments

As of July 30, 2025 the lowest priced 1 Bedroom apartment unit in Lynden, WA is the 1 BR/1 BA Model starting from $1,425 at Village on the Green Apartments in the Birchwood neighborhood. The second most affordable Lynden 1 Bedroom is the 1 Bed 1 Bath Model at Sunset Terrace starting at $1,450 in the Mount Baker neighborhood. The average price for all 1 Bedroom apartments in Lynden is currently $1,827.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available 1 Bedroom options in Lynden:

Frequently Asked Questions about 1 Bedroom Lynden Apartments

What is the Cheapest apartment in Lynden with 1 Bedroom?

Currently the most affordable 1 Bedroom in Lynden is at Village on the Green Apartments listed at $1,425.

How much is the average rent for a 1 Bedroom Lynden Apartment?

The average rent for a 1 Bedroom Apartment in Lynden is $1,827.

What is the largest available 1 Bedroom Lynden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Lynden is a 798 square feet unit starting from $2,250 at The Weatherby.

What is the average size for Lynden 1 Bedroom Apartments for rent?

The average size for a 1 Bedroom rental in Lynden is currently 627 sq ft.
